#50d41c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50d41c is composed of 31.4% red, 83.1%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.8%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 103 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#50d41c color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ff38 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#50d41c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50d41c has RGB values of R:80, G:212,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5297180.

Shades and Tints of #50d41c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#50d41c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74816f is the less saturated color, while #44f000 is the most saturated one.
